DOHA, Qatar (AP) -- Organizers say Olympic 200m champion Allyson Felix has pulled out of the Diamond League meet in Doha next week because of a “minor” ankle injury she picked up in training.
Felix was to open her season by running in the 100 meters in Qatar on May 6.
In a statement released by organizers, Felix says “my coach and I feel that it is best to be fully healthy before opening up.”
Felix is also scheduled to run the 400 meters at the Prefontaine Classic at the end of May, part of her preparations before attempting a 200-400 double at the Olympics in Rio de Janeiro in August.
At the Prefontaine Classic, Felix is set to go up against Olympic 400-meter champion Sanya Richards-Ross at Hayward Field on May 27-28.
